Attack on coal trucks in Duki leaves one driver dead

In an incident of violence, unknown assailants attacked coal-laden trucks in the town of Duki, Balochistan on Sunday. The attack resulted in the death of one driver and injuries to three others.

The attack took place in the Pasra Tangi area of Sanjawi, Duki, where the trucks were transporting coal from the region to Punjab. Eyewitnesses reported that the armed assailants opened fire on the trucks and then set them ablaze.

According to Levies sources, the firing incident left one driver dead and three others injured. The attack also caused damage to six trucks.

The truck driver reported that the group of attackers numbered around six individuals, all of whom were on foot.
